Trademark Registration in India

A Trademark is a legally recognized sign, symbol, word, logo, phrase, design, or combination of these elements that identifies and distinguishes the goods or services of one business from those of others. Trademark registration provides the owner with exclusive rights to use the mark in connection with the products or services for which it is registered.

Once a trademark is registered, the owner obtains legal protection against unauthorized use, imitation, or infringement by competitors. It also helps businesses build brand recognition, trust, and market identity among customers.

Trademarks can represent various elements of a brand, including business names, product names, logos, taglines, and unique brand identifiers. Registering a trademark ensures that your brand identity remains protected and legally enforceable.

Key characteristics of a Trademark include:


  • Exclusive Ownership Rights – The registered owner gets exclusive rights to use the mark in relation to specified goods or services.
  • Legal Protection Against Infringement – Trademark registration allows the owner to take legal action against unauthorized use.
  • Brand Identity Protection – It helps protect the unique identity of a business in the marketplace.
  • Nationwide Recognition – Registered trademarks are legally protected across India.
  • Valuable Intellectual Property Asset – A trademark can become a valuable business asset that can be licensed, franchised, or transferred.

Legal Framework Governing Trademarks in India

Trademark registration and protection in India are governed by a well-defined legal framework under intellectual property laws.

The primary governing regulations include:

  • Trade Marks Act, 1999

  • Trade Marks Rules, 2017

  • Guidelines issued by the Office of the Controller General of Patents, Designs and Trade Marks

  • International agreements and protocols where applicable

Trademark applications and related filings are processed online, ensuring transparency and efficiency in the registration process.

Types of Trademarks That Can Be Registered

Various types of trademarks can be registered depending on the nature of the brand identity being protected.

These requirements include:

  • Word Mark – Word marks include words such as names, phrases, or numbers. Word marks protect the word that is used to identify a brand. They do not cover the font or design, but only the word.
  • Device Mark – Logo marks are graphic signs or designs. They identify a brand by distinctive graphics, images, or stylized text. A logo is a graphical representation of a brand.
  • Tagline or Slogan – Protects marketing phrases associated with a brand.
  • Service Mark – Used for businesses providing services instead of goods.
  • Collective Mark or Certification Mark – Used by associations or organizations representing multiple members.

Basic Requirements for Trademark Registration

Before applying for trademark registration, certain basic information and requirements must be prepared.

These requirements include:

  • Name or logo proposed to be registered as a trademark
  • Description of goods or services associated with the mark
  • Appropriate trademark class under the NICE classification system
  • Details of the applicant (individual, company, LLP, or partnership)
  • Date of first use of the trademark (if already in use)

Estimated Timeline for Trademark Registration

Trademark registration is a multi-stage legal process that involves examination and possible opposition.

In most cases, the entire process may take 6 to 12 months, depending on whether any objections or oppositions arise.

However, once the application is filed, the applicant can begin using the ™ (TM) symbol with the trademark.

Trademark Registration – Key FAQs

Find questions and answers related to the registrations, tax filings, updates, and support.

What is a trademark?

A trademark is a unique sign, word, symbol, logo, or design used to identify and distinguish the goods or services of one business from those of others.

Why is trademark registration important?

Trademark registration provides legal protection, exclusive rights to use the mark, and the ability to take action against infringement.

Who can apply for trademark registration in India?

Individuals, startups, companies, LLPs, partnership firms, and other legal entities can apply for trademark registration.

How long does it take to register a trademark in India?

The overall registration process may take several months to complete depending on examination, opposition, and other procedural stages.

Can a trademark be used before registration?

Yes. A trademark can be used before registration, and the ™ symbol may be used to indicate a pending application.

What is the validity of a registered trademark?

A registered trademark in India is valid for 10 years from the date of application.

Can a trademark be renewed?

Yes. Trademark registration can be renewed indefinitely every 10 years by paying the prescribed renewal fee.

What is a trademark class?

Trademark classes categorize goods and services into different groups for the purpose of trademark registration.

Can the same trademark be registered in multiple classes?

Yes. If the trademark is used for different goods or services, it can be registered in multiple classes.

What happens if someone files opposition against my trademark?

If opposition is filed, the applicant must respond by filing a Counter Statement and participating in opposition proceedings.
